What are the primary private school options available for families residing in Loxahatchee, Florida?

While Loxahatchee itself is a more rural community, families have access to several highly-regarded private schools in the surrounding western Palm Beach County area. The most prominent include Oxbridge Academy of the Palm Beaches in West Palm Beach (a college-preparatory school with a strong technology and entrepreneurship focus), The King's Academy in West Palm Beach (a Christian school offering comprehensive K-12 programs), and American Heritage Schools - Palm Beach Campus in Delray Beach (known for its rigorous academics and pre-professional tracks). Many Loxahatchee families also consider smaller local faith-based academies. Transportation via carpool or school-provided buses is a common consideration due to the distances involved.

How does the tuition for top private schools near Loxahatchee, FL, compare, and are there state-specific financial aid options?

Tuition for the leading schools in the area is significant, reflecting their resources and college placement records. For the 2024-2025 academic year, tuition ranges approximately from $25,000 to $40,000+ annually for upper grades. Florida offers two major state-sponsored scholarship programs that can help offset costs: the Florida Tax Credit Scholarship/Family Empowerment Scholarship for educational options and the Hope Scholarship for students who have experienced bullying or violence. Eligibility is based on income and other factors. Additionally, most schools offer their own need-based financial aid. It's crucial to apply for these programs early, as funding is limited.

What is the typical enrollment timeline and process for competitive private schools in the Loxahatchee area, and how far in advance should parents plan?

The admissions process for top-tier schools like Oxbridge, American Heritage, and The King's Academy is highly structured and competitive. The timeline typically begins 12-18 months before the desired entry date. Key steps include: attending open houses (held in the fall), submitting applications by January or February deadlines, completing standardized testing (like the ISEE or SSAT), student interviews, and submitting teacher recommendations. Notification dates are usually in March. For families in Loxahatchee, planning early is essential to navigate campus visits, testing, and ensuring all materials are submitted on time. Waitlists are common, so having backup options is advisable.

For a Loxahatchee resident, what are the practical considerations regarding transportation and community when choosing a private school outside the immediate area?

This is a critical factor for Loxahatchee families. Most of the premier private schools are a 25-45 minute commute via Seminole Pratt Whitney Road or the Florida Turnpike. Investigating transportation options is key: some schools offer private bus service with routes that include stops in Loxahatchee and nearby Wellington, while others rely on parent-organized carpools. The geographic spread means your child's immediate peer group may be dispersed, so fostering school community connections requires more intentional effort through school events and activities. The trade-off is access to a wider array of academic resources, facilities, and specialized programs not available in the local public school district (The School District of Palm Beach County).
